Output 01667abad55895df56c86e061eb5625797d9df74f0db3162e155222fd840b615:14

value
755800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c1622b6807b094ac7d527a7e3ffc01bfd79ebe2 OP_EQUAL
address
34FXMvW7xQojrS5McxuiaWch7ZnEwpmAQx
transaction
01667abad55895df56c86e061eb5625797d9df74f0db3162e155222fd840b615
spent
true